Redis-only cache backend, both for D7 and D6 is already implemented in the BOA head. It is much faster than previous Redis+Memcached+DB chain and while it has no built-in failover (so all sites may just crash when Redis is not available), we have added as simple check to use Redis based caching only when Redis is available and standard DB caching when it is not available, so we have custom failover anyway.
